Gypo

Summary It charts the breakdown of a working class family when the teenage daughter befriends a refugee girl. Helen has been married to Paul for 25 years. They live a monotonous and frozen existence. Helen is desperate, damaged, and looking for change. Paul - bitter, hypocritical and bigoted, sick and tired of being in the poverty trap - is on the brink of a breakdown. His biggest fear is change. Into their lives comes Tasha, a Romany Czech refugee, awaiting her British passport and her chance for freedom - a concept taken for granted by all those around her. Told in three revelatory narratives, each from a particular character's point of view, reveals how the disintegration of an ordinary working class family finally comes to a head when unexpected emotions are unleashed. Gypo

Directed : Jan Dunn

Written : Jan Dunn

Stars : Paul McGann Rula Lenska Pauline McLynn Chloe Sirene

6.7

Details

Genres : Drama Family

Release date : Oct 19, 2006

Countries of origin : United Kingdom

Official sites : Official site

Language : English

Filming locations : Margate, Kent, England, UK

Production companies : British Broadcasting Corporation (BBC) Medb Films Distant Eye Films
